Abstract
Optimization in supply chain management is differentiated to maximize the profitable and
minimize overall operation costs through stakeholders and business partners. Optimization of
supply chain management is mainly contributed to ultimately goal of product supplied from
source to end users. It has also facilitated socioeconomic growth of the country based on
supplied value add goods from the manufacturing industries including agro-industries to
consumers. The sector of supply chain management is very wide in order to competitive
supply food and fast moving consumables goods in the market based on integrate and
collaborate with stakeholders. The study of performance optimization is the outcome of
internal and external supply chain integration based on cluster collaboration with channel of
business partners that synchronized each other’s in the supply of consumables goods. To
optimize supply chain performance, efforts have been required to integrate and cluster
collaborates with stakeholders and business partners in order to provide quality services to
customers. Among the efforts of the study on performance optimization of SCM systems, the
research used both primary and secondary source of data to identify gaps of supply chain in
Alle Bejimla. The study focused on the existing supply chain systems and further examined
by using observation, questionnaires distributed to the respondents and informal key
interviewed of top and middle managements. Besides that the research has conducted
extensive literature review on the integration and cluster collaboration to optimize supply
chain performance in the case company.
The findings show that performance optimization of SCM systems of Alle Bejimla is
significance essential to meet customer requirements and satisfaction. The study analyzed
overall supply chain activities through Alle Bejimla in order to serve customers by provide
food and fast moving consumables goods. The major gaps found in Alle Bejimla which didn’t
supplied enough food and fast moving consumables goods to consumers. These major gaps
occurred due to lack of integration and cluster collaboration with stakeholders and business
partnerships. Besides that transport and inventory management systems are other challenges
to Alle Bejimla. Based on further assessment and evaluation the actual inventory data under
considering transportation & other operation costs, the research has improved the overall
inventory operation costs by 24.2% minimized from the actual operational costs. And also the
research proposed conceptual model to optimize SCM performance in order to serve
customers at right place in the right time with low costs. Besides that Alle Bejimla should
adopt the new concept in order to optimize the competitiveness of business in the market and exceed customers’ requirements. It also carries out the new concept to achieve performance
optimization of supply chain management systems of the case of Alle Bejimla and maximize
its income profits based on customer satisfactory.
